Have a 05 with a no start. Have code 0341 however not sure if that is current. I have sync, 1625 psi while cranking, injector pressure at 74% but no ICP voltage. Unolugged ICP still no start, Why is there no voltage, shouldn't I see .5?
It's been a long time since I've done much work on a 6.0, but IIRC you should see 0.24 or so volts KOEO. There is no voltage reading when the sensor has cratered or there's a wiring problem. That alone shouldn't keep the engine from starting. The P0341 is a CMP sensor code. Do you have a way to see live data? If you do, see if you have CMP/CKP sync while cranking.
I have a snap on scanner, I didn't see cnk/cmp sync. I thought FICM sync was the only sync?
There are two SYNC's and both are required to start.
FICM Sync
Cam/Crank SYNC
You will see ICP pressure when cranking, even without an ICP sensor (ie no voltage) - the PCM will assume a value as a help top (hopefully) get the engine started. That is why the voltage is important. Assuming your scan tool will read the voltage PID correctly, then you have a sensor, connector, or wiring issue. You can always check for voltage with a DVOM and the proper probe..
V-reference should be 5 volts. If it isn't, then you have a short in that circuit somewhere. Brown wire with White stripe, circuit 351.
I believe that it is shared with the EGR valve, and EBP sensor.
The other two wires are:
"signal" (that is what the PCM uses to calculate the pressure).
"signal return" (a PCM ground circuit shared with other sensors).
